Woman in Malaysia killed trying to stop fight between husband and eldest child

KOTA KINABALU (THE STAR/ ASIA NEWS NETWORK) - A 38-year-old woman was beaten to death by her 40-year-old husband when she intervened to stop him from fighting with their eldest child.

The Indonesian woman had heard her husband and their eldest child fighting at about 8pm Saturday (Feb 3) at their Sandakan home and had gone to calm them down.

However, her husband got angrier and started kicking, pushing and throwing her to the ground.

Sandakan police chief Assistant Commissioner Mohd Azhar Hamin said the woman lost consciousness when her head hit the floor.

He said police went to her house following the incident but found that the husband and children were not there.

"At about 6.30am on Sunday, police found the man at a house in an estate and nabbed him," ACP Azhar said.

He said the man is being investigated for murder.
